Cakey refers to a texture that is typically thick, dense, and heavy, often associated with baked goods, particularly cakes. If you are looking for synonyms for the word cakey, here are some options that you can consider depending on the context of use. Terms like doughy, heavy, stodgy, thick, and rich are some synonyms to use in relation to cakey textures, particularly when referring to pastries and baked goods. Additionally, the word stodgy can be used to describe something that is heavy and dense. On the other hand, the term fluffy or airy can be used when talking about the opposite of cakey textures.
